Output d0a4ed33cb34e7b2f40f77640028ab14dde6b608f1da7b4654511f5d4aec6b98:1

value
149541
script pubkey
OP_0 OP_PUSHBYTES_20 660fbf61db9912e1dadb31658c40dbabd684cbc6
address
bc1qvc8m7cwmnyfwrkkmx9jccsxm40tgfj7xhtzqr9
transaction
d0a4ed33cb34e7b2f40f77640028ab14dde6b608f1da7b4654511f5d4aec6b98
confirmations
59023
spent
true